The European Union expects that further escalation of tensions in Donbass will be avoided
“We hope that there will be no escalation and no conflict. This is unacceptable. Contacts continue, efforts at the diplomatic level to prevent this from happening,” Peter Stano, the EU foreign policy spokesman, said on Monday, April 12.
European Union foreign ministers will discuss the situation at a meeting to be held on April 19, he said.
